Change case of text
I have Word 2007. In earlier versions of Word under the Format tab there was
a change case option that made it easy to change selected text to all upper, lower, etc. I cannot fund this function in Word 2007. Where is it? -- Thanks for your help - jjk98 |

Change case of text
Home tab, Font Group, Change Case "Aa" icon.
Also, does Shft+F3 toggle the text, from no caps - initial caps - all caps? Hope this helps DeanH "jjk98" wrote: I have Word 2007.
